Court Rules Prop. 8: Gay-Marriage Ban Unconstitutional[LA Times]

A federal appeals court Tuesday struck down California’s ban on same-sex marriage, clearing the way for the U.S. Supreme Court to rule on gay marriage as early as next year.

The 2-1 decision by a panel of the U.S. 9th Circuit Court of Appeals found that Proposition 8, the 2008 ballot measure that limited marriage to one man and one woman, violated the U.S. Constitution. The architects of Prop. 8 have vowed to appeal.

The ruling was narrow and likely to be limited to California.

“Proposition 8 served no purpose, and had no effect, other than to lessen the status and human dignity of gays and lesbians in California,” the court said.

Somali Pirate Six Toe Joe Seized By Royal Navy[Huffington Post]

A pirate with six toes on each foot has been captured by a Royal Navy operation in the Indian Ocean. The Somalian, known as Six Toe Joe, was one of 14 suspects handed over to the Seychelles authorities. He also has ten fingers and two thumbs due to a condition known as polydactyly, the Sun reported.

A source told the newspaper: “He’s the modern day Long John Silver. When you think of pirates you think of peg legs, not excessive fingers and toes, but the rumours proved to be true!” The men were rounded up by the Royal Fleet Auxiliary ship RFA Fort Victoria, under a NATO-led operation.

The Jeremy Lin Show

by Endswell 1 day ago View Comments

23-year old third-string point guard Jeremy Lin had Madison Square Garden chanting his name as he played the game of his life against the New Jersey Nets on February 4th. The Harvard grad put up 25 points and 7 assists in the much-needed Knicks win.

Russian Scientists Hit Lake Vostok[Washington Post]

Russian scientists have drilled into the vast, dark and never-before-touched Lake Vostok 2.2 miles below the surface of Antarctica, according to a source quoted Monday by Ria Novosti, a state-run Russian news agency.

“Yesterday, our scientists stopped drilling at the depth of 3,768 meters and reached the surface of the subglacial lake,” the source was quoted as saying. The news agency described the source as saying the team had “finally managed to pierce” the ice sheet into Vostok.

Britain’s Queen Elizabeth II Marks 60 Years On The Throne[USA Today]

As the Jubilee celebrations commence this summer, most Britons have never known anyone else on their throne, currency and stamps. A shy, sheltered young woman, Elizabeth has grown into a dignified great-granny in a dignified hat, smiling serenely, wearing sensible shoes, clutching her handbag, waving her gloved hand.

In 1,000 years, no one else but Victoria has reigned over Britain longer, nor passed age 81 on the throne. No one has met as many people, nor traveled as far, nor been seen by more people in person or in the media.

Living Alone Means Being More Social – [NY Times]

More people live alone than at any other time in history. In prosperous American cities — Atlanta, Denver, Seattle, San Francisco and Minneapolis — 40 percent or more of all households contain a single occupant. In Manhattan and in Washington, nearly one in two households are occupied by a single person.

Compared with their married counterparts, single people are more likely to spend time with friends and neighbors, go to restaurants and attend art classes and lectures. There is much research suggesting that single people get out more — and not only the younger ones.
